Pinterest Playbook for Interior Designers

Practical, platform-specific guidance designed for teams that schedule content professionally.

Goals & cadence

  • Primary goal: Evergreen discovery for high-intent clients (inspiration → inquiry)
  • Cadence: 5–12 Pins/week (consistent, seasonal)

Metrics to track

  • Outbound clicks
  • Saves
  • Top boards by clicks
  • Portfolio page visits

Content pillars

Room-by-room boards (kitchen, living room, bedroom, etc.)
Style boards (modern, minimalist, rustic, etc.)
Before/after transformations (with context)
Shopping/finish guides (materials, palettes, lighting)
Process Pins (how consultations work, timelines)

Post ideas

  • “Before/after: small room layout upgrade” (Pin)
  • “Lighting checklist for cozy rooms” (Pin)
  • “Modern kitchen palette guide” (Pin)

CTA templates

  • Save this guide for your next renovation.
  • Click to view the full project.
  • Book a consultation to apply this to your space.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• Posting only pretty images (no keywords, no intent)
  • No board structure (hard to rank)
  • Not linking to service/portfolio pages
  • Ignoring seasonality (renovation peaks)
  • Not creating multiple Pin variants per project

Note: Keep claims and examples client-safe. Avoid sharing confidential results or private data.

30‑day content plan

Week 1 — Boards + keywords
Focus: Set structure for long-term discovery.
  • Create 8 boards (rooms + styles + process)
  • Publish 12 Pins (mix before/after + guides)
  • Write keyworded titles/descriptions for each Pin
Week 2 — Guides
Focus: Publish save-worthy utility content.
  • Publish 8 guide Pins (lighting, layout, finishes)
  • Create 2 process Pins (how you work)
  • Refresh 5 top Pins with clearer intent keywords
Week 3 — Portfolio depth
Focus: Go deep on 1–2 signature styles or rooms.
  • Publish 10 Pins focused on one room/style
  • Create 2 variants per best Pin
  • Link to consultation/portfolio landing page
Week 4 — Scale winners
Focus: Double down on what gets clicks/saves.
  • Publish 12 Pins across best boards
  • Update board descriptions with keywords
  • Create 2 new boards for top-performing topics
